Shares of Virtu Financial, Inc. (NASDAQ:VIRT – Get Rating) have received a consensus recommendation of “Hold” from the nine brokerages that are currently covering the firm, Marketbeat.com reports. One investment analyst has rated the stock with a sell recommendation, four have given a hold recommendation and two have given a buy recommendation to the company. The average 12-month target price among analysts that have updated their coverage on the stock in the last year is $27.94.
VIRT has been the subject of a number of recent research reports. StockNews.com initiated coverage on Virtu Financial in a research report on Wednesday, October 12th. They set a “hold” rating for the company. Morgan Stanley decreased their price objective on Virtu Financial from $20.00 to $19.00 and set an “underweight” rating for the company in a research report on Wednesday. UBS Group decreased their price objective on Virtu Financial from $25.00 to $22.00 and set a “neutral” rating for the company in a research report on Friday, January 6th. Citigroup cut Virtu Financial from a “buy” rating to a “neutral” rating and decreased their price objective for the stock from $26.00 to $22.50 in a research report on Thursday. Finally, Piper Sandler decreased their price objective on Virtu Financial from $35.00 to $30.00 and set an “overweight” rating for the company in a research report on Wednesday.
Insider Activity at Virtu Financial
In other news, Director Joanne Minieri acquired 4,000 shares of the company’s stock in a transaction that occurred on Monday, November 7th. The stock was purchased at an average cost of $22.63 per share, with a total value of $90,520.00. Following the purchase, the director now directly owns 16,187 shares of the company’s stock, valued at approximately $366,311.81. The acquisition was disclosed in a fil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available at the SEC website. 42.10% of the stock is currently owned by company insiders.

Virtu Financial Stock Down 2.1 %
Shares of NASDAQ VIRT opened at $20.14 on Friday. The stock has a market cap of $3.40 billion, a PE ratio of 6.67 and a beta of 0.04. The company has a quick ratio of 0.56, a current ratio of 0.56 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.07. Virtu Financial has a 52-week low of $19.59 and a 52-week high of $38.63. The business has a 50-day moving average price of $21.44 and a 200 day moving average price of $22.24.
Virtu Financial (NASDAQ:VIRT – Get Rating) last announced its earnings results on Thursday, November 3rd. The financial services provider reported $0.51 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.47 by $0.04. Virtu Financial had a return on equity of 38.81% and a net margin of 13.27%. The firm had revenue of $331.14 million during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$307.23 million. Equities research analysts forecast that Virtu Financial will post 2.92 earnings per share for the current year.
Virtu Financial Dividend Announcement
The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Thursday, December 15th. Investors of record on Thursday, December 1st were paid a $0.24 dividend. This represents a $0.96 annualized dividend and a yield of 4.77%. The ex-dividend date was Wednesday, November 30th. Virtu Financial’s payout ratio is currently 31.79%.
About Virtu Financial
Virtu Financial, Inc, a financial services company, provides data, analytics, and connectivity products to clients worldwide. The company operates in two segments, Market Making and Execution Services. Its product suite includes offerings in execution, liquidity sourcing, analytics and broker-neutral, and multi-dealer platforms in workflow technology.
